操作系统习题(精品).ppt
《操作系统习题(精品).ppt》由会员分享,可在线阅读,更多相关《操作系统习题(精品).ppt(12页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、习题课(1)进程管理及调度复习l l进程概念、描述及状态l l进程的同步与互斥及应用l l管程机制l l进程通信l l进程调度算法l l进程死锁l l线程l l有一台计算机,具有有一台计算机,具有有一台计算机,具有有一台计算机,具有1M1M内存,操作系统占用内存,操作系统占用内存,操作系统占用内存,操作系统占用200KB,200KB,每个每个每个每个用户进程各占用户进程各占用户进程各占用户进程各占200KB200KB。如果用户进程等待。如果用户进程等待。如果用户进程等待。如果用户进程等待I/OI/O的时间为的时间为的时间为的时间为80%80%,若增加,若增加,若增加,若增加1MB1MB内存,则
2、内存,则内存,则内存,则CPUCPU的利用率提高多少?的利用率提高多少?的利用率提高多少?的利用率提高多少?l l设每个进程等待设每个进程等待I/OI/O的百分比为的百分比为P,P,则则n n个进程同时等待个进程同时等待I/OI/O的的概率是概率是P Pn nl ln n个进程同时等待个进程同时等待I/OI/O时,时,CPUCPU为空闲,利用率为为空闲,利用率为1-P1-Pn nl l本题,除去操作系统,可容纳本题,除去操作系统,可容纳4 4个用户进程,每个用户等个用户进程,每个用户等待外设时间为待外设时间为80%80%:l lCPUCPU利用率利用率=1-=1-(80%80%)4 4=0.5
3、9=0.59l l若增加若增加1MB1MB内存,系统可同时运行内存,系统可同时运行9 9个进程个进程 l lCPUCPU利用率利用率=1-=1-(80%80%)9 9=0.87=0.87l lCPUCPU利用率提高利用率提高=87/59=1.47=87/59=1.47l l即:提高即:提高47%47%2计算题l l下面的下面的下面的下面的C C程序程序程序程序,若以进程离开循环时来标识进程,若以进程离开循环时来标识进程,若以进程离开循环时来标识进程,若以进程离开循环时来标识进程,试画出该程序产生进程的家族树,并简要分析?试画出该程序产生进程的家族树,并简要分析?试画出该程序产生进程的家族树,并
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 操作系统 习题 精品
限制150内